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5623653 08419 98
060718571 3262
060718571 3262
1086866 436 9620725532 48839
All about undefined
Interested in learning more?
060718571 3262
1086866 436 9620725532 48839
See more
95582948 089612 10351257
194944667 3184183 393
See more
18762062762 7101562 90084
91460 683 96925
See more